Although Treherbert station does not feature a ticket office, it is equipped with ticket machines for convenient ticket collection and purchase. These machines are accessible, ensuring that everyone can use them with ease. The station is particularly committed to accessibility, characterized as "Category A," it offers step-free access throughout, which is a significant boon for those with mobility challenges.
Passenger information is readily available through a variety of real-time channels, including departure and arrival screens and station announcements. A help point is situated on-site for any additional assistance travelers might need. Moreover, if you have lost any belongings during your travel, the Transport for Wales website provides a straightforward channel for managing lost property inquiries.
Travelers leaving Treherbert have several options for continuing their journey beyond the rails. If a rail replacement service is required, you'll find buses conveniently located at the stop on Bute Street, right in front of The Bute Lounge. Though traditional taxis and car hire services aren't listed among the station's direct offerings, local options are readily available just outside the station, providing flexibility for onward travel.

The station offers several amenities, although it's worth noting that Bowes Park does lack step-free access. Nonetheless, accessibility features are quite comprehensive with accessible ticket machines specifically designed to offer Disabled Persons Railcard discounts. While the opening hours of the ticket office are limited during weekdays from 06:45 to 10:00, ticket machines are operational for your convenience. For travelers requiring special assistance, help points located on the platforms ensure help is never far away.
While there's no waiting room available, there are seating areas to use while waiting for your train. CCTV is active throughout Bowes Park station, offering peace of mind to travelers. Though there are no restrooms or baby changing facilities at the station, the readily available customer help points can guide you to the nearest ones. The station boasts a small refreshment kiosk to grab a quick drink or snack before hopping on a train.
Connecting to other transport services couldn't be easier from Bowes Park. While the station itself doesn't provide direct car parking or bicycle storage, a rich network of buses offers reliable links to local destinations and beyond. The "Onward Travel Information Map" at the station will be your navigator's best companion.
If rail disruptions occur, rail replacement bus services are on hand as an alternative travel solution. While amenities within the station may be modest, its strategic connections serve to bolster the travel experience for its passengers.
